I worked on that.
https://github.com/PawelGorny/KangarooThe solution is not perfect, but for me it was enough.
As a entry parameters it expects to have:
- the real beginning of the range
- the
fake end of the range. If you know the real end and stride, divide the difference by stride and result add to the real beginning.
- the real public key
and then launching program use parameter -stride to specify the stride.
In the sources there is an example with the configuration file
test_240921C8BE82FD68A2A77FBA0089F71029354609C9.txtef235aacf9050dd4d345af03378ba06d2108b927f084b2ab133c9b7d1187e6be
ef235aacf9050dd4d345af03378ba06d2108b927f084b2ab133d050abbcaa8a6
02b4632d08485ff1df2db55b9dafd23347d1c47a457072a1e87be26896549a8737
If you launch program using:
./kangaroo -stride 240921C8BE82FD68A2A77FBA0089F71029354609C9 test_240921C8BE82FD68A2A77FBA0089F71029354609C9.txt
you will receive result:
Key# 0 [2N]Pub: 0x02B4632D08485FF1DF2DB55B9DAFD23347D1C47A457072A1E87BE26896549A8737
Priv: 0xEF235AACF9050DD4D345AF03378BA06D2108B927F084B2AB133CD85B91858012
RealPriv: 0xEF235AACF90D9F4AADD8C92E4B2562E1D9EB97F0DF9BA3B508258739CB013DB2
Where Priv is a
fake priv from the
fake range, and EF235AACF90D9F4AADD8C92E4B2562E1D9EB97F0DF9BA3B508258739CB013DB2 is the
real result.
